S2667C

SALAZAR — Prohibits the use of restraints on incarcerated individuals during labor, absent extraordinary circumstances, and on pregnant persons during a custodial interrogation
Same as A 1670-B Rosenthal
SUMM : Amd §611, Cor L; add §837-t-1, Exec L Prohibits the use of restraints on and the use of force against incarcerated individuals during labor and incarcerated individuals who have experienced different pregnancy outcomes, absent extraordinary circumstances, and on pregnant and post-pregnancy persons during a custodial interrogation; provides for certain exceptions for restraints to be used and in such case limits the use to wrist restraints.

S3822

RIVERA — Makes conforming changes reflecting the previously authorized scope of practice of nurse practitioners
Same as A 1942 Paulin
SUMM : Amd §206, Pub Health L; amd §§305, 923 & 3624, Ed L; amd §§1203-a, 1203-h, 375, 509-d, 509-k & 1229-c, V & T L; amd §517, Judy L Makes conforming changes reflecting the previously authorized scope of practice of nurse practitioners; adds nurse practitioners as persons who can authorize or make certain determinations authorized to be made or determined by physicians.

S6983A

BRISPORT — Establishes the New York dignity in pregnancy and childbirth act and requires hospitals and other facilities that provide perinatal care to implement an evidence-based implicit bias program
Same as A 4018-A Forrest
SUMM : Add §2803-nn, amd §2509, Pub Health L Establishes the New York dignity in pregnancy and childbirth act; requires hospitals and other facilities that provide perinatal care to implement an evidence-based implicit bias program for all health care providers involved in the perinatal care of patients within those facilities; requires the department of health to publish reports on maternal morbidity and pregnancy related deaths.

S9272A

FERNANDEZ — Relates to expanding opioid overdose prevention measures in certain settings
Same as A 8814-A McDonald
SUMM : Amd §922, Ed L Requires school districts, public libraries, BOCES, county vocational education and extension boards, charter schools, and non-public schools to provide and maintain on-site opioid antagonists; requires the department of health to provide such opioid antagonists to such entities upon request.
